Feasible living donor liver transplantation for patients on chronic hemodialysis: a multicenter study in East Asian countries. Surg Today 2024; 54:471-477. Abstract
PURPOSES End-stage liver and kidney disease is an indication for simultaneous liver and kidney transplantation. However, in countries where deceased donor transplantation is not well established, living donor liver transplantation (LDLT) is a realistic option for patients on hemodialysis (HD). We investigated the outcomes of LDLT for patients on HD. METHODS We conducted a retrospective multicenter survey of patients on chronic HD who underwent LDLT in East Asian countries. The characteristics of donors and recipients and the short and long-term outcomes were analyzed. RESULTS Between 2001 and 2021, 45 patients on HD underwent LDLT and 11 of these patients also underwent kidney transplantation (KT). The overall survival rate at 5 years of the 34 patients who underwent only LDLT was 44.5%. Multivariate analysis identified a low graft recipient weight ratio (< 1%) (p = 0.048) and long HD duration (≥ 10 years) (p = 0.046) as independent predictors of poor overall survival. The major complication was posttransplant bleeding, which occurred in12 patients (35%). CONCLUSION It is important to establish the indications for LDLT, taking into consideration graft size and HD duration in candidate patients on HD.

Donor body mass index over 30 is no barrier for pure laparoscopic donor right hepatectomy. Ann Hepatobiliary Pancreat Surg 2024:ahbps.24-020. Abstract
Backgrounds/Aims Challenges arise when translating pure laparoscopic donor right hepatectomy (PLDRH) results from Asian to Western donors, due to differences in body mass index (BMI). This study compares the outcomes of PLDRH and conventional open donor right hepatectomy (CDRH) in donors with BMI over 30. Methods Medical records of live liver donors (BMI > 30) undergoing right hepatectomy (2010-2021) were compared: 25 PLDRH cases vs. 19 CDRH cases. Donor and recipient demographics, operative details, and outcomes were analyzed. Results PLDRH and CDRH had similar donor and recipient characteristics. PLDRH had longer liver removal and warm ischemic times, but a shorter post-liver removal duration than CDRH. Donor complication rates were comparable, with the highest complication being grade IIIa in PLDRH, necessitating needle aspiration for biloma on postoperative day 11. Fortunately, this donor fully recovered without additional treatment. No complications exceeding Clavien-Dindo grade IIIa occurred in either group. Recipient outcomes between the groups were similar. Conclusions This study supports PLDRH as a viable option for donors with BMI over 30, challenging the notion that high BMI should deter considering PLDRH. The findings provide valuable insights into the safety and feasibility of PLDRH, encouraging further exploration of this technique in diverse donor populations.

Urinary microbiome-based metagenomic signature for the noninvasive diagnosis of hepatocellular carcinoma. Br J Cancer 2024; 130:970-975. Abstract
BACKGROUND Gut microbial dysbiosis is implicated in chronic liver disease and hepatocellular carcinoma (HCC), but the role of microbiomes from various body sites remains unexplored. We assessed disease-specific alterations in the urinary microbiome in HCC patients, investigating their potential as diagnostic biomarkers. METHODS We performed cross-sectional analyses of urine samples from 471 HCC patients and 397 healthy controls and validated the results in an independent cohort of 164 HCC patients and 164 healthy controls. Urinary microbiomes were analyzed by 16S rRNA gene sequencing. A microbial marker-based model distinguishing HCC from controls was built based on logistic regression, and its performance was tested. RESULTS Microbial diversity was significantly reduced in the HCC patients compared with the controls. There were significant differences in the abundances of various bacteria correlated with HCC, thus defining a urinary microbiome-derived signature of HCC. We developed nine HCC-associated genera-based models with robust diagnostic accuracy (area under the curve [AUC], 0.89; balanced accuracy, 81.2%). In the validation, this model detected HCC with an AUC of 0.94 and an accuracy of 88.4%. CONCLUSIONS The urinary microbiome might be a potential biomarker for the detection of HCC. Further clinical testing and validation of these results are needed in prospective studies.

Anti-intercellular adhesion molecule 1 monomaintenance therapy induced long-term liver allograft survival without chronic rejection. Am J Transplant 2024:S1600-6135(24)00247-8. Abstract
Calcineurin inhibitors (CNIs) are essential in liver transplantation (LT); however, their long-term use leads to various adverse effects. The anti-intercellular adhesion molecule (ICAM)-1 monoclonal antibody MD3 is a potential alternative to CNI. Despite its promising results with short-term therapy, overcoming the challenge of chronic rejection remains important. Thus, we aimed to investigate the outcomes of long-term MD3 therapy with monthly MD3 monomaintenance in nonhuman primate LT models. Rhesus macaques underwent major histocompatibility complex-mismatched allogeneic LT. The conventional immunosuppression group (Con-IS, n = 4) received steroid, tacrolimus, and sirolimus by 4 months posttransplantation. The induction MD3 group (IN-MD3, n = 5) received short-term MD3 therapy for 3 months with Con-IS. The maintenance MD3 group (MA-MD3, n = 4) received MD3 for 3 months, monthly doses by 2 years, and then quarterly. The MA-MD3 group exhibited stable liver function without overt infection and had significantly better liver allograft survival than the IN-MD3 group. Development of donor-specific antibody and chronic rejection were suppressed in the MA-MD3 group but not in the IN-MD3 group. Donor-specific T cell responses were attenuated in the MA-MD3 group. In conclusion, MD3 monomaintenance therapy without maintenance CNI provides long-term liver allograft survival by suppressing chronic rejection, offering a potential breakthrough for future human trials.

Pure laparoscopic donor hepatectomy: Experience of 556 cases at Seoul National University Hospital. Am J Transplant 2024; 24:222-238. Abstract
Pure laparoscopic donor hepatectomy (PLDH) has become a routine procedure at Seoul National University Hospital, and the pure laparoscopic method is now being applied to liver recipients as well. This study aimed to review the procedure and outcomes of PLDH to identify any areas that required improvement. Data from 556 donors who underwent PLDH between November 2015 and December 2021 and their recipients were retrospectively reviewed. Among these, 541 patients underwent pure laparoscopic donor right hepatectomy (PLDRH). The mean hospital stay of the donor was 7.2 days, and the rate of grade I, II, IIIa, and IIIb complications was 2.2%, 2.7%, 1.3%, and 0.9%, respectively, without any irreversible disabilities or mortalities. The most common early and late major complications in the recipient were intraabdominal bleeding (n = 47, 8.5%) and biliary problems (n = 198, 35.6%), respectively. Analysis of the PLDRH procedure showed that operative time, liver removal time, warm ischemic time, Δhemoglobin%, Δtotal bilirubin%, and postoperative hospital stay decreased significantly as the number of cases accumulated. In conclusion, the operative outcomes of PLDRH improved as the number of cases increased. However, continuous caution is needed because major complications still occur in donors and recipients even after hundreds of cases.

Comparison of postoperative ascites replacement strategies on time to first flatus after living donor liver transplantation: Albumin vs. lactated Ringer's solution. Clin Transplant 2024; 38:e15231. Abstract
INTRODUCTION There is insufficient evidence regarding the optimal regimen for ascites replacement after living donor liver transplantation (LT) and its effectiveness. The aim of this study is to evaluate the impact of replacing postoperative ascites after LT with albumin on time to first flatus during recovery with early ambulation and incidence of acute kidney injury (AKI). METHODS Adult patients who underwent elective living donor LT at Seoul National University Hospital from 2019 to 2021 were randomly assigned to either the albumin group or lactated Ringer's group, based on the ascites replacement regimen. Replacement of postoperative ascites was performed for all patients every 4 h after LT until the patient was transferred to the general ward. Seventy percent of ascites drained during the previous 4 h was replaced over the next 4 h with continuous infusion of fluids with a prescribed regimen according to the assigned group. In the albumin group, 30% of a total of 70% of drained ascites was replaced with 5% albumin solution, and remnant 40% was replaced with lactated Ringer's solution. In the lactated Ringer's group, 70% of drained ascites was replaced with only lactated Ringer's solution. The primary outcome was the time to first flatus from the end of the LT and the secondary outcome was the incidence of AKI for up to postoperative day 7. RESULTS Among the 157 patients who were screened for eligibility, 72 patients were enrolled. The mean age was 63 ± 8.2 years, and 73.0 % (46/63) were male. Time to first flatus was similar between the two groups (66.7 ± 24.1 h vs. 68.5 ± 25.6 h, p = .778). The albumin group showed a higher glomerular filtration rate and lower incidence of AKI until postoperative day 7, compared to the lactated Ringer's group. CONCLUSIONS Using lactated Ringer's solution alone for replacement of ascites after living donor LT did not reduce the time to first flatus and was associated with an increased risk of AKI. Further research on the optimal ascites replacement regimen and the target serum albumin level which should be corrected after LT is required.

Aborted living-donor liver transplantation in the real-world setting, lessons from 13 937 cases of Vanguard Multi-center Study of International Living Donor Liver Transplantation Group. Am J Transplant 2024; 24:57-69. Abstract
There are exceedingly uncommon but clearly defined situations where intraoperative abortions are inevitable in living-donor liver transplantation (LDLT). This study aimed to summarize the cases of aborted LDLT and propose a strategy to prevent abortion or minimize donor damage from both recipient and donor sides. We collected data from a total of 43 cases of aborted LDLT out of 13 937 cases from 7 high-volume hospitals in the Vanguard Multi-center Study of the International Living Donor Liver Transplantation Group and reviewed it retrospectively. Of the 43 cases, there were 24 recipient-related abortion cases and 19 donor-related cases. Recipient-related abortions included pulmonary hypertension (n = 8), hemodynamic instability (n = 6), advanced hepatocellular carcinoma (n = 5), bowel necrosis (n = 4), and severe adhesion (n = 1). Donor-related abortions included graft steatosis (n = 7), graft fibrosis (n = 5), primary biliary cholangitis (n = 3), anaphylactic shock (n = 2), and hemodynamic instability (n = 2). Total incidence of aborted LDLT was 0.31%, and there was no remarkable difference between the centers. A strategy to minimize additional donor damage by delaying the donor's laparotomy or trying to open the recipient's abdomen with a small incision should be effective in preventing some causes of aborted LDLT, such as pulmonary hypertension, advanced cancer, and severe adhesions.

Donor Safety and Risk Factors of Pure Laparoscopic Living Donor Right Hepatectomy: A Korean Multicenter Study. Ann Surg 2023; 278:e1198-e1203. Abstract
OBJECTIVE The aim of this study was to identify safety and risk factors of living donor after pure laparoscopic donor right hepatectomy in a Korean multicenter cohort study. BACKGROUND Pure laparoscopic donor right hepatectomy is not yet a standardized surgical procedure due to lack of data. METHODS This retrospective study included 543 patients undergoing PLRDH between 2010 and 2018 in 5 Korean transplantation centers. Complication rates were assessed and multivariate logistic regression analyses were performed to identify risk factors of open conversion, overall complications, major complications, and biliary complications. RESULTS Regarding open conversion, the incidence was 1.7% and the risk factor was body mass index >30 kg/m 2 [ P =0.001, odds ratio (OR)=22.72, 95% CI=3.56-146.39]. Rates of overall, major (Clavien-Dindo classification III-IV), and biliary complications were 9.2%, 4.4%, and 3.5%, respectively. For overall complications, risk factors were graft weight >700 g ( P =0.007, OR=2.66, 95% CI=1.31-5.41), estimated blood loss ( P <0.001, OR=4.84, 95% CI=2.50-9.38), and operation time >400 minutes ( P =0.01, OR=2.46, 95% CI=1.25-4.88). For major complications, risk factors were graft weight >700 g ( P =0.002, OR=4.01, 95% CI=1.67-9.62) and operation time >400 minutes ( P =0.003, OR=3.84, 95% CI=1.60-9.21). For biliary complications, risk factors were graft weight >700 g ( P =0.01, OR=4.34, 95% CI=1.40-13.45) and operation time >400 minutes ( P =0.01, OR=4.16, 95% CI=1.34-12.88). CONCLUSION Careful donor selection for PLRDH considering body mass index, graft weight, estimated blood loss, and operation time combined with skilled procedure can improve donor safety.

Effect of Cellular Senescence in Disease Progression and Transplantation: Immune Cells and Solid Organs. Transplantation 2023:00007890-990000000-00593. Abstract
Aging of the world population significantly impacts healthcare globally and specifically, the field of transplantation. Together with end-organ dysfunction and prolonged immunosuppression, age increases the frequency of comorbid chronic diseases in transplant candidates and recipients, contributing to inferior outcomes. Although the frequency of death increases with age, limited use of organs from older deceased donors reflects the concerns about organ durability and inadequate function. Cellular senescence (CS) is a hallmark of aging, which occurs in response to a myriad of cellular stressors, leading to activation of signaling cascades that stably arrest cell cycle progression to prevent tumorigenesis. In aging and chronic conditions, senescent cells accumulate as the immune system's ability to clear them wanes, which is causally implicated in the progression of chronic diseases, immune dysfunction, organ damage, decreased regenerative capacity, and aging itself. The intimate interplay between senescent cells, their proinflammatory secretome, and immune cells results in a positive feedback loop, propagating chronic sterile inflammation and the spread of CS. Hence, senescent cells in organs from older donors trigger the recipient's alloimmune response, resulting in the increased risk of graft loss. Eliminating senescent cells or attenuating their inflammatory phenotype is a novel, potential therapeutic target to improve transplant outcomes and expand utilization of organs from older donors. This review focuses on the current knowledge about the impact of CS on circulating immune cells in the context of organ damage and disease progression, discusses the impact of CS on abdominal solid organs that are commonly transplanted, and reviews emerging therapies that target CS.

A circulating cell-free DNA methylation signature for the detection of hepatocellular carcinoma. Mol Cancer 2023; 22:164. Abstract
To address the shortcomings of current hepatocellular carcinoma (HCC) surveillance tests, we set out to find HCC-specific methylation markers and develop a highly sensitive polymerase chain reaction (PCR)-based method to detect them in circulating cell-free DNA (cfDNA). The analysis of large methylome data revealed that Ring Finger Protein 135 (RNF135) and Lactate Dehydrogenase B (LDHB) are universally applicable HCC methylation markers with no discernible methylation level detected in any other tissue types. These markers were used to develop Methylation Sensitive High-Resolution Analysis (MS-HRM), and their diagnostic accuracy was tested using cfDNA from healthy, at-risk, and HCC patients. The combined MS-HRM RNF135 and LDHB analysis detected 57% of HCC, outperforming the alpha-fetoprotein (AFP) test's sensitivity of 45% at comparable specificity. Furthermore, when used with the AFP test, the methylation assay can detect 70% of HCC. Our findings suggest that the cfDNA methylation assay could be used for HCC liquid biopsy.

Redo hepatic artery reconstruction for thrombosis without retransplantation in 1355 adult living donor liver transplantations. Liver Transpl 2023; 29:961-969. Abstract
Hepatic artery thrombosis (HAT) after liver transplantation is associated with a marked increase in morbidity, leading to graft and patient loss. We evaluated the outcomes of adult living donor liver transplantation patients with HAT under an aggressive surgical intervention. A total of 1355 recipients underwent adult living donor liver transplantation at the Seoul National University Hospital. Surgical redo reconstruction for HAT was performed in all cases except in those with graft hepatic artery injury and late detection of HAT. Postoperative HAT developed in 33 cases (2.4%) at a median time of 3.5 days. Thirty patients (90.9%) underwent redo-arterial reconstruction. The survival rates in patients with HAT were similar to the rates in those without HAT (72.7% vs. 83.8%, p = 0.115). Although graft survival rates were lower in patients with HAT (84.8%) than in those without HAT (98.0%) ( p < 0.001), the graft survival rate was comparable (92.0% vs. 98.0%, p = 0.124) in the 25 patients with successful revascularization. Biliary complication rates were higher in patients with HAT (54.5%) than in those without HAT (32.0%) ( p = 0.008). In conclusion, the successful redo reconstruction under careful selection criteria saved the graft without retransplantation in 96.0% of the cases. Surgical revascularization should be preferentially considered for the management of HAT in adult living donor liver transplantation.

Portal vein reconstruction in pediatric liver transplantation using end-to-side jump graft: A case report. Ann Hepatobiliary Pancreat Surg 2023; 27:313-316. Abstract
Attenuated portal vein (PV) flow is challenging in pediatric liver transplantation (LT) because it is unsuitable for classic end-to-end jump graft reconstruction from a small superior mesenteric vein (SMV). We thus introduce a novel technique of an end-to-side jump graft from SMV during pediatric LT using an adult partial liver graft. We successfully performed two cases of end-to-side retropancreatic jump graft using an iliac vein graft for PV reconstruction. One patient was a 2-year-old boy with hepatoblastoma and a Yerdel grade 3 PV thrombosis who underwent split LT. Another patient was an 8-month-old girl who had biliary atresia and PV hypoplasia with stenosis on the confluence level of the SMV; she underwent retransplantation because of graft failure related to PV thrombosis. After native PV was resected at the SMV confluence level, an end-to-side reconstruction was done from the proximal SMV to an interposition iliac vein. The interposition vein graft through posterior to the pancreas was obliquely anastomosed to the graft PV. There was no PV related complication during the follow-up period. Using a jump vascular graft in an end-to-side manner to connect the small native SMV and the large graft PV is a feasible treatment option in pediatric recipients with inadequate portal flow due to thrombosis or hypoplasia of the PV.

Abstract 2056: Large-scale whole genome sequencing of hepatocellular carcinoma reveals stepwise cancer evolution. Cancer Res 2023. Abstract
Abstract
Liver cancer is a leading cause of death worldwide where somatic mutation plays a key role in tumorigenesis. As such, many recent researches have been conducted using DNA sequencing methods to study somatic mutations in liver cancer, such as whole-exome sequencing (WES), panel sequencing, and whole-genome sequencing (WGS). However, our understanding of genomic landscape of liver tumorigenesis has been limited by a low number of quality samples from diverse clinical contexts. Here, we explore comprehensive genomic landscape of liver cancer throughout its tumorigenesis using large-scale whole-genome sequencing of hepatocellular carcinoma (HCC) in various cancer stages and liver conditions. Total 500 patients of HCCs were enrolled in this study and whole-genome sequenced. 462 samples that passed quality control were included for final analysis. Most of the samples (427; 92%) were obtained from surgical resection and the rest (35; 8%) from liver transplantation. We used a standard WGS analysis pipeline from read mapping to variant calling of single-base substitution (SBS), indel, structural variation (SV), and copy number variation (CNV). Downstream data analyses were performed using in-house scripts with a particular focus on mutational signatures. To study how genome changes as HCC progresses, we classified samples into three groups by T stage: T1, T2, and T3/4. The number of samples for each group was 205 (44%), 222 (48%), and 35 (8%), respectively. There was no significant difference in the number of SBSs and indels, but the number of SVs was significantly higher in T3/4 (the mean of T1/2 vs. T3/4 = 51 vs. 93; p=0.001). Major mutational signatures were SBS5, 40 (both clock-like), 12 (unknown), and 22 (aristolochic acid) for SBSs and ID1, 2, 5 (all clock-like), and 3 (tobacco smoking) for indels. The proportion of ID2, characterized by 1bp deletion at homopolymer site, was increased in the samples of higher T stage (the mean proportion of T1/2 vs. T3/4=11% vs. 16%; p=0.01). The higher-stage samples also harbored more frequent whole-genome duplication (WGD) and loss of heterozygosity (LOH) (the frequency of WGD in T1/2 vs. T3/4=42% vs. 68%, p<0.001; the mean LOH fraction of T1/2 vs. T3/4=0.12 vs. 0.19, p<0.001). There was a significant enrichment of driver mutations of multiple genes (e.g., TP53, MTCP1, CCND3, etc.) in T3/4 group. Interestingly, in surgically resected T1 samples, ID2 proportion was the only significant contributor to early recurrence over tumor size, N stage, mean ploidy, and LOH fraction (n=199, p=0.05; Cox regression). Overall, we found that HCCs at different T stages exhibit some common and yet apparently distinguishing genomic features. We believe that the comprehensive genomic profile of HCC across cancer stages will provide deep insights into the genomic evolution of HCC and one day lend itself to clinicogenomic bases for better HCC management in the future.

Anatomical classification and clinical outcomes of biliary strictures in living donor liver transplantation using right liver grafts. Liver Transpl 2023; 29:307-317. Abstract
This study aimed to classify the anatomical types of biliary strictures, including intrahepatic biliary stricture (IHBS), after living donor liver transplantations (LDLTs) using right liver grafts and evaluate their prognosis. Among 692 adult patients who underwent right liver LDLT, 198 recipients with biliary strictures (28.6%) were retrospectively reviewed. Based on data obtained during the first cholangiography, the patients' biliary strictures were classified into the following three types according to the levels and number of branches involved: Types 1 (anastomosis), 2 (second-order branch [a, one; b, two or more; c, extended to the third-order branch]), and 3 (whole graft [a, multifocal strictures; b, diffuse necrosis]). IHBS was defined as a nonanastomotic stricture. Among the 198 recipients with biliary strictures, the IHBS incidence rates were 38.4% ( n = 76). The most common type of IHBS was 2c ( n = 43, 56.6%), whereas Type 3 ( n = 10, 13.2%) was uncommon. The intervention frequency per year significantly differed among the types (Type 1, 2.3; Type 2a, 2.3; Type 2b, 2.8; Type 2c, 4.3; and Type 3, 7.2; p < 0.001). The intervention-free period for more than 1 year, which was as follows, also differed among the types: Type 1, 84.4%; Type 2a, 87.5%; Type 2b, 86.7%; Type 2c, 72.1%; and Type 3, 50.0% ( p = 0.048). The graft survival rates of Type 3 (80.0%) were significantly lower than those of the other types ( p = 0.001). IHBSs are relatively common in right liver LDLTs. Although Type 3 IHBSs are rare, they require more intensive care and are associated with poorer graft survival rates than anastomosis strictures and Type 2 IHBS.

Progression of a persisting mesenchymal hamartoma to intrahepatic cholangiocarcinoma 24 years after the initial diagnosis: A case report. Ann Hepatobiliary Pancreat Surg 2022; 26:407-411. Abstract
Mesenchymal hamartoma of the liver (MHL) is a rare benign tumor that often presents in early childhood, and it rarely occurs in adulthood. Aberrant development of the portal tract is a known cause of MHL. Although limited information is available on the natural course of MHL, malignant transformation has been reported in a few cases. Here, we report a case of a 26-year-old female with intrahepatic cholangiocarcinoma secondary to unresected MHL. The patient underwent resection of the hepatic mass, which was diagnosed as MHL at 2 years of age, due to an increase in mass size and a suspicion of malignant transformation during work-up. Histopathology confirmed intrahepatic adenosquamous carcinoma in the background of MHL, with a T2N0M0 pathological stage (stage II). The surgical margin was free from tumor cells. The patient fully recovered postoperatively and started receiving adjuvant chemotherapy. Previous case reports have only reported about the development of undifferentiated embryonal sarcoma or angiosarcoma as malignant transformation of MHL. Cases of other malignancies have not been published; however, it is difficult to rule out the occurrence of various malignancies related to the portal tract when considering the pathogenesis of the disease. To the best of our knowledge, this is the first case report of adenocarcinoma of bile duct origin secondary to MHL. This case report suggests that aggressive surgical management should be considered after the initial diagnosis of MHL.
